HANDOVER NOTE — For the Board

Transferring the Oristane partnership file to Director Halvey. Their term sheet proposes a three-year exclusivity window, 12% revenue share, and a joint escrow arrangement. Counsel flagged the termination clause as one-sided; redline returned last week. No signature until the board reviews valuation assumptions. Next call is theirs. Strategic context appears in the note below.

board note of kadug-tawig: Only 5 of the 100 pilot accounts renewed Oliath, so a churn review is set for April 15.

## Build provenance for Pingwren

Pingwren (our deploy-status chat bot) announces which build it's reporting on, but don't trust the channel topic — it goes stale. To verify provenance, ask the bot directly with `@pingwren whoami`; it replies with its own artifact digest. If you're paged about mismatched deploy reports, start by grabbing the token it prints.

session token of kahog-bahif = htk9_f63daec35

# Break-Glass: User Module Split

Support team: during the Corvello monolith split, user logins may briefly fail. Do not restart the auth pod. Escalate to the on-call engineer, log the incident, and only use break-glass if escalation fails. Emergency admin access to the Fernlock console requires the recovery passphrase below.

unlock words, fafog-tajop: fendor-kasix

Hey, welcome to the Torchlane on-call rotation! Quick heads-up on a known gremlin: our Relaywire websocket clients sometimes fail to reconnect after a load-balancer drain, so sessions silently go stale until users refresh. Symptom: a spike in the stale-connection gauge with no matching error logs. Don't restart the gateway first — that makes it worse. The full triage steps and workaround live here.

runbook for kawig-kawef: https://confluence.zemvarlabs.internal/projects/projects/pages/display